Home
last modified time | relevance | path

Searched refs:ResourceTable (Results 1 – 2 of 2) sorted by relevance

/freebsd/contrib/llvm-project/llvm/lib/Target/DirectX/
H A DDXILResource.h98 template <typename T> class ResourceTable {
104 ResourceTable(StringRef Name) : MDName(Name) {} in ResourceTable() function
115 ResourceTable<UAVResource> UAVs = {"hlsl.uavs"};
116 ResourceTable<ConstantBuffer> CBuffers = {"hlsl.cbufs"};
H A DDXILResource.cpp25 template <typename T> void ResourceTable<T>::collect(Module &M) { in collect()
36 template <> void ResourceTable<ConstantBuffer>::collect(Module &M) { in collect()
268 template <typename T> void ResourceTable<T>::print(raw_ostream &OS) const { in print()
322 template <typename T> MDNode *ResourceTable<T>::write(Module &M) const { in write()